Blake Naugle built up and messed with a Super .45 1911 a few year's back and I tried to follow in his steps but working in a different light. I used the Glock G21 chassis. The rubbery frame is very forgiving up to a point, obviously. Special normal rifled barrel, custom chamber, throating, expansion brakes and recoil springs. I was able to get the 230 gr. "cast bullet" (100 fps faster than jacketed at the same pressure) to 1300 fps from a 6" barrel. As a sidenote, on the same platform with very careful "cast gas check" handloads from a conventional rifled 6" barrel I also worked a 230 gr. 10mm load to 1300 fps. It duplicates some specialized Underwood 10mm ammo. I used Longshot and AA#7 powders to work hot loads. In an auto special care for chamber support is also paramount. You can't mess with the feed ramp as it also supports the case web.
